CVWD Water Tour Educates and Celebrates Our Most Precious Resource

Treatment Plant Tour Welcome Sign by a booth

Rancho Cucamonga, Calif. – In celebration of Customer Service Week, The Cucamonga Valley Water District (CVWD) hosted a tour of its Lloyd W. Michael Water Treatment Plant on Tuesday, October 3, 2023. CVWD welcomed over 60 attendees, eager to learn about the steps CVWD takes to ensure a high quality, safe, and reliable water supply for our community. In addition to learning about the water treatment process, attendees gained a better understanding of how CVWD is investing in the community to meet water needs now and for years to come. 

The event began at CVWD’s Environmental Learning Center where 1,500 students visit every year to learn about our precious water resource. Attendees had the opportunity to learn more about the District by visiting department booths on display including operations, engineering, customer service, and government and public affairs. Once the tour started, CVWD treatment plant operators guided the group of attendees to see first-hand the extensive process water must go through before being delivered to their homes and businesses. 

“CVWD is committed to engaging the community and sharing about the many steps we take to ensure our water is safe and clean year-round,” commented CVWD Board President Randall Reed. “Seeing the treatment process firsthand is a unique experience that leaves a lasting impression, and we appreciate our customers for spending their evening with us to learn more about their water and wastewater provider.”

CVWD encourages its customers to learn more about their water supply and services throughout the year by participating in educational programs, water use efficiency programs, landscape workshops, and tours.
